Q1. What is the spiritual significance of the Nandi Bull in Hinduism?

Ans:  The Nandi Bull holds deep spiritual meaning in Hinduism. Nandi is considered the devoted mount and gatekeeper of Lord Shiva, symbolizing loyalty, devotion, and strength. Placing a Nandi statue in the home temple is believed to invite blessings, harmony, and protection. It also encourages spiritual focus and discipline, as Nandi is known for his unwavering meditation in front of Shiva.

Brass is a durable metal known for its luster and strength, but it naturally develops a patina over time, especially when exposed to moisture, air, or humidity. This aging process is normal and gives antique brass its characteristic charm. However, if you prefer to maintain its original golden shine, regular cleaning and mindful placement are key.

  • Placement Tips:  Keep your Handcrafted Brass Nandi Idol in a dry, well-ventilated area away from direct sunlight and humidity. Avoid placing it near windows, kitchens, or bathrooms, where moisture or cooking fumes may affect its finish.

  • Cleaning Instructions:  Do not use harsh chemicals or abrasive cleaners. Instead, gently wipe the statue with a soft, dry cloth every few days to remove dust and fingerprints. For deeper cleaning, a mix of mild soap and warm water can be used. Make sure to completely dry the statue after cleaning to avoid water spots.

  • If desired, a small amount of natural brass polish can be used occasionally, but sparingly. Always test polish on a small hidden area first to ensure it doesn’t affect the intricate detailing or traditional finish.
